技术文摘
Py 自动化办公实战案例:Word 文档替换、Excel 表格读取、Pdf 文件生成与 Email 自动邮件发送
Py 自动化办公实战案例:Word 文档替换、Excel 表格读取、Pdf 文件生成与 Email 自动邮件发送
在当今数字化办公的时代,提高工作效率成为了众多职场人士追求的目标。Python 作为一种强大的编程语言,为自动化办公提供了丰富的工具和可能性。本文将分享一些实用的 Py 自动化办公实战案例,包括 Word 文档替换、Excel 表格读取、Pdf 文件生成以及 Email 自动邮件发送。
让我们来看看 Word 文档替换。通过 Python 的相关库,如 docx,我们可以轻松地打开 Word 文档,查找并替换指定的文本内容。这在需要批量修改文档中的某些关键词或短语时非常有用,节省了大量手动操作的时间和精力。
接下来是 Excel 表格读取。使用 pandas 库,Python 能够高效地读取 Excel 文件中的数据。我们可以快速获取表格中的行、列信息,进行数据筛选、计算和处理。这对于从大量的 Excel 数据中提取有用信息并进行分析非常有帮助。
Pdf 文件生成也是常见的需求。借助一些第三方库,如 reportlab,Python 能够创建精美的 Pdf 文件。可以自定义页面布局、字体样式、图表等元素,生成符合需求的报告、文档等。
而 Email 自动邮件发送则让沟通变得更加高效。利用 smtplib 库,我们可以编写代码来自动发送邮件,包括设置收件人、主题、正文内容等。这在需要定期发送通知、报告或者批量发送邮件时能够发挥巨大作用。
例如,在一个项目管理的场景中,我们可以通过读取 Excel 表格中的项目进度数据,将关键信息自动生成到 Word 文档的报告中,然后通过 Email 自动发送给相关人员。又或者在财务部门,每月自动生成 Pdf 格式的财务报表并发送给领导。
Py 自动化办公为我们打开了一扇提高工作效率和质量的大门。通过这些实战案例,我们能够更好地理解和运用 Python 的强大功能,让繁琐的办公任务变得轻松和高效。不断探索和创新,相信在未来,Python 自动化办公将为我们带来更多的便利和惊喜。
TAGS: Excel 数据处理 Py 自动化办公 办公实战案例 Word 文档操作
- Asciinema - 终端日志记录的绝佳工具,开发者的必备利器
- Python 助力实现可视化 GUI 界面,一键替换证件照背景颜色
- 浅析契约测试
- Vue3 中处于实验性阶段的 Suspense 是什么?
- RabbitMQ 宕机后,消息是否 100%不丢失
- 2022 年,Babel 与 TypeScript 谁更适配代码编译
- 前端项目中 Node 版本与包管理器的统一方法
- C 语言匿名的巅峰之境
- JS 如何提升 Web 输入体验:自动配对标点符号
- 三种主流企业架构模式图解
- RabbitMQ 向 RocketMQ 平滑迁移的技术实战
- 微前端 qiankun 多页签缓存方案的实践
- 掌握 Reflect Metadata 就能明白 Nest 的实现原理
- POC 模拟攻击神器——Nuclei 入门指南
- SpringCloud - Spring Boot Admin 微服务监控与告警系统